5th National Convention of PSRN
On 30 March, Physicians
for Social Responsibility, Nepal (PSRN) held its 5th National Convention
in Kathmandu at Kathmandu Model Hospital. It has formed a new Executive
body. The programme was organised into an inaugural session, plenary
presentations by the General Secretary, Treasurer and student represantative
General Secretary, Dr. Sharad Onta, presented the annual progress
report of the PSRN. He informed that the organisation, as we all
know, has played the vital role for 'the movement for peace and
democracy'. In the programme he clarified that the organisation
managed and expanded its office with basic infrastructures i.e.
furniture, computer, photocopy machine, fax, phones etc.

And
claimed that they have timely raised the issue of constitutional
assembly while the political parties were in dilemma and confusion.
Similarly, he informed at the same time that more than seven doctors
of PSRN were in custody during the mass movement and many more other
doctors provided the treatment to the injured in the demonstrations
in the mass movement 2006.
Likewise, Treasurer Dr. Arun Dixit has submitted income and expenditure
report of 2062/063. He added that the organisation had already audited
its financial transactions of 2062/063 and submitted the documents
to the District Chief Office and Internal Revenue Department. The
submitted documents i.e. progress report by General Secretary and
Financial Report by Treasurer passed by the general assembly. The
co-ordinator of Charter Draft Committee, Dr. Bidur Osti, submitted
reformation on the Chapter and it was approved and passed by the
assembly. Then, a new executive committee was formed under the chairmanship
of Prof. Mathura Prasad Shrestha from the same assembly.
